What Is People Also Ask (PAA)? People Also Ask is a dynamic Google SERP feature that displays related questions connected to a user’s search query. These questions help users explore topics further, refine search intent, discover related concerns, and access concise answers quickly. PAA boxes often include follow-up questions, expandable answers, featured snippets, source links, and topic relationships. Challenges in People Also Ask Scraping Dynamic SERP Rendering PAA sections are JavaScript-heavy and require browser automation, dynamic rendering, and structured parsers. Anti-Bot Systems Google uses CAPTCHA systems, rate limiting, behavioral detection, and IP restrictions, requiring proxy rotation and fingerprint management. Constant SERP Changes PAA structures change frequently, requiring ongoing maintenance of parsers, selectors, and extraction workflows. Understanding the USA and UK SEO Landscape Although both markets are English-speaking, search behavior differs significantly. USA Search Behavior The USA market is highly competitive, mobile-driven, and commercially focused. Common traits includeHigh-volume commercial keywordsStrong local SEO intentLarge-scale content productionFrequent SERP changes Industries like SaaS, ecommerce, healthcare, legal, and finance rely heavily on continuous keyword tracking. UK Search Behavior The UK market uses different terminology, spelling variations, and localized intent patterns. Examples include“Solicitor” vs “attorney”“Holiday” vs “vacation”“Car hire” vs “car rental” Because of these differences, the USA and UK must be treated as separate SEO ecosystems. What Impacts the Cost of Scraping Keyword Data 1. Number of Search Terms The biggest cost driver is keyword volume.5,000 keywords is relatively small scale500,000 keywords requires enterprise infrastructureMillions of keywords require distributed systems Cost scales based onTotal keywordsScraping frequencySearch engines usedGeographic locations 2. Frequency of Data Collection Higher frequency increases cost due toProxy usageCAPTCHA handlingCompute requirementsStorage load Common schedulesDailyWeeklyHourlyReal-time 3. Geographic Targeting Scraping across multiple countries increases complexity. Localized scraping requiresCountry-specific proxiesLanguage targetingGeo-distributed systemsDevice simulation 4. Search Engine Complexity Google is the most expensive to scrape due toAnti-bot systemsCAPTCHA challengesDynamic SERP layoutsJavaScript rendering Additional SERP features increase costFeatured snippetsAI OverviewsShopping resultsMaps resultsPeople Also Ask 5. Type of Keyword Data Required Basic data includesRankingsURLsTitles Advanced data includesSERP featuresCPC dataIntent classificationCompetitor domainsAI overview presence Infrastructure Costs Behind Large-Scale Keyword Scraping Proxy Networks Proxy costs are a major recurring expense.Residential and mobile proxies are required for reliability.
